- What is this tool?
- DeepBrain Chain is a blockchain-powered platform for secure, scalable AI model training and inference designed for enterprises.
- How much does it cost?
- Pricing is custom and tailored for enterprise clients; you must contact sales for detailed pricing information.
- Does it have a free plan?
- No, DeepBrain Chain does not offer a free plan or public trial.
- What integrations does it support?
- Public integration details are limited; the platform primarily focuses on blockchain-based AI training infrastructure.
- Who is it best for?
- It is best suited for enterprises needing decentralized, cost-efficient AI training with strong data privacy requirements.
- What is this tool?
- Obviously AI is a no-code platform that enables users to train and deploy AI models from their data quickly.
- How much does it cost?
- It offers a free tier with limited usage and paid plans starting at $49 per month for higher data limits and features.
- Does it have a free plan?
- Yes, Obviously AI provides a free plan with basic features and data limits suitable for individuals.
- What integrations does it support?
- Currently, Obviously AI supports CSV and spreadsheet uploads but has limited third-party integrations.
- Who is it best for?
- It is best suited for business analysts and small teams needing fast, no-code AI model training and predictions.

DeepBrain Chain and Obviously AI both have an overall score of 4.9/10 but differ primarily in pricing and target users. DeepBrain Chain offers enterprise-level pricing, catering to larger organizations with potentially more complex AI needs, while Obviously AI provides a freemium pricing model, making it accessible to individual users and small businesses. Feature-wise, DeepBrain Chain focuses on AI computing power and blockchain integration for decentralized AI development, whereas Obviously AI emphasizes no-code AI tools for quick data analysis and predictive modeling.
